Breakthrough in Optical Imaging Technology: Professors Li Baojun and Bao Yanjun Publish Findings in National Science Review

Publisher: College of Physics and Optoelectronic Engineering  

Date: March 14, 2025  


Professors Bao Yanjun and Li Baojun from the Nanophotonics Research Institute at the College of Physics and Optoelectronic Engineering at Jinan University have made remarkable strides in optical imaging of metasurfaces. Their latest research, titled Single shot simultaneous intensity, phase, and polarization imaging with metasurface, has been published in the esteemed journal National Science Review (Natl Sci Rev, 12: nwae418, 2025).

 

(Screenshot of the paper)

 Key Advancements


The ability to capture the intensity, phase, and polarization of optical fields is crucial for various applications in imaging and optical communications. Traditional imaging techniques often require bulky optical components and multiple measurements, making them impractical for many scenarios. In response to these limitations, the authors have developed an innovative imaging technology that leverages metasurfaces (MS) to achieve simultaneous imaging of all three parameters from a single exposure.


This novel approach overcomes previous challenges where metasurface-based imaging was restricted to capturing only partial information tailored to specific optical field configurations. The study presents a versatile imaging strategy capable of accurately capturing arbitrary intensity, phase, and polarization distributions in optical fields.


 Experimental Validation


The researchers validated their method through experiments that demonstrated its effectiveness in imaging a variety of optical fields with well-defined but arbitrary distributions. The implications of this technological advancement are significant, promising to enhance performance and flexibility in imaging systems and optical communication technologies.


This groundbreaking work represents a significant leap forward in the field of optical imaging, offering new opportunities for applications across various disciplines involving light field manipulation and analysis.
